Transaction 51a1504fbf155e137029e253e2790b8ffe73913db7ef6449cdae2adfce80cbb6
1 Input
1 Output
-
51a1504fbf155e137029e253e2790b8ffe73913db7ef6449cdae2adfce80cbb6:0
- value
- 517002
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 efcafb4f1f096b26c7df4590aa4fbbd3ee7652fca11f878274c88f1680e562cf
- address
- bc1pal90knclp94jd37lgkg25nam60h8v5hu5y0c0qn5ez83dq89vt8squ785u